What does the ingredient statement on a pesticide label reveal?

The ingredient statement on a pesticide label is designed to provide crucial information regarding the composition of the product. It specifically details the active ingredients present in the pesticide formulation along with their respective amounts. This information is essential for users to understand the potency and purpose of the pesticide, as active ingredients are the components responsible for its effectiveness in controlling pests. Knowing both the identity and the quantity of these active ingredients helps users make informed decisions about application rates, safety precautions, and environmental considerations.

While the total content of the pesticide and registration history may provide useful information, they do not directly pertain to the specifics of what is contained in the product in terms of active ingredients and their concentrations. Therefore, understanding the active ingredients and their amounts enables users to comply with usage guidelines effectively and ensures safe handling and application of the pesticide.
